Different Types of Double Glazed Windows

Double-glazed windows are an excellent addition for any home. They can be made from single or triple-pane glass and can be fitted with an insulating film Low-E (low energy) to keep out the cold. You can find these windows in a number of different varieties, including fixed and sliding doors.

Sliding windows

Sliding windows are a popular choice among homeowners looking to update their homes. These windows can give your house a a modern, sleek look while boosting airflow.

Compared to other types of windows, sliding windows offer a clear view. They are also extremely simple to operate. They are not suitable for all locations. They may also be less efficient in terms of energy.

Sliding windows are great for rooms that are used during the day. This includes the kitchen and living areas. It is not necessary to use artificial lighting because you will see a fantastic view through windows. A new set of lights can make your home appear more attractive.

Unlike double-hung windows, sliding windows require little maintenance. You can clean the slider mechanism by vacuuming it or spraying grease onto the tracks. After a couple of years you might need to replace the rollers.

Some sliding windows can be made to meet your particular requirements. A three-panel sliding window is a great option if you have a larger opening. You can also choose to open a sliding or two-panel patio doors.

Modern designs feature high-quality window glazing. These windows will reduce the loss of heat and reduce your utility costs.

The most crucial feature is its ability to be locked to ensure a tight fit. This will shield your home from noises that aren't needed and intruders. While the technology isn't perfect however, it can make your home much more secure.

Another amazing feature of sliding windows is their ability to act as an effective weather barrier. This is especially crucial for areas which are exposed to windy weather.

Triple-pane glass

If you're thinking about upgrading your windows to keep warm air inside and cold air out, then you might be interested in triple-pane glass. This type of window will help you save energy and increase the value of your home. However, it could also add thousands of dollars to the price of the windows you purchase.

Triple-pane windows are a fantastic option if you live an area with long hot summers, hot and cold winters. These windows are more costly, but they can be purchased in less than a decade. They can also reduce your energy bill by 30 percent.

These windows are designed to let in sunlight while preventing cold drafts from entering your home. They also provide an excellent way to block noise. Some models also accommodate an insulating gas, which can improve insulation.

Triple-paned windows offering the best insulation will come with spacer. They'll also feature low-e glass that is a microscopic coating that makes the glass perform better.

Triple-pane glass offers the benefit of preventing condensation from occurring. This kind of condensation can be observed on the outsides of triple-glazed windows. It's not necessarily a bad thing as it's common for windows to get clogged in the winter months.

The advantages of triple-pane windows include better insulation, lower noise, and the ability to keep the heat in. They're not suitable for everyone, however. Low E glass has the main advantage of reflecting solar heat. Low-E window film is able to help you save up to 50% of the interior heat during the summer months. This film can help keep your home warm during winter and reduce your heating bills.

There are two kinds of Low E films. One is a hard coating, which is made by pouring melted Tin on the surface of the glass. Another type of coat is a soft one. It is made by placing the metals in a thin layer in a vacuum chamber. Soft coats have higher R-values , and provide better insulation than the hard coat.
